Mid-Atlantic Shops Line Up to Contest Account in Capital

Here come the out of towners.

Maryland’s Eisner Communications, The Stern Agency and GVK Communications are contenders in the Washington, D.C., Convention and Tourism Corp. review.

The Baltimore-area trio joins Earle Palmer Brown of Bethesda, Md., and six smaller agencies inthe competition for the estimated $1.8 million annual account, according to Julie Heizer, the convention bureau’s director of tourism.

There is no incumbent. In the past, advertising assignments for the high-profile business have been handled on a project basis.

The account will also entail marketing and promoting the capital’s new convention center, which is scheduled to open in 2003.
